Best Answer

The Terracotta Army comes from Asia, specifically from the country of China. The army was created to accompany China's first emperor, Qin Shi Huang, in the afterlife.

How many different types of terracotta warriors are there?

There are several types of terracotta warriors, including infantry soldiers, generals, chariots, horses, and officers. Each type serves a different role in the overall terracotta army.


Which country was a 2000 year old life size teracotta army discovered?

The terracotta army was discovered in China. It was buried with the first Emperor of China, Qin Shi Huang, to protect him in the afterlife.


Why are the Terracotta soldiers unique?

The Terracotta soldiers are unique due to their large numbers (over 8,000 soldiers, horses, and chariots), intricate details in craftsmanship, individualized facial features, and their role in protecting the Qin Shi Huang's tomb in ancient China. They represent an impressive display of ancient Chinese military organization and artistry.


What do the Terracotta Soldiers wear?

The Terracotta Soldiers wear armor made of clay and are equipped with weapons such as swords, spears, and crossbows. They also wear military uniforms that signify their rank in the army of the first Emperor of China, Qin Shi Huang.

When was the terracotta army buried?

The estimated burial time of the Terracotta Army is around 209 BCE, and the discovery time is 1974 CE. Thus, the Terracotta Army was buried for 2100 years at least.
